Grinds school backed by rugby stars and 'Love/Hate' actor made 417,000 loss in first year
"The online secondary school grinds company backed by Brian O'Driscoll and Ireland rugby captain Caelan Doris made a €417,844 loss in its first 13 months of business."
"New accounts filed for the Grinds 360 firm show that it paid over €1m for services provided by firms owned by Brendan Kavanagh, the Wicklow businessman who is a co-founder of the grinds company. Kavanagh is an entrepreneur who has previously said he thinks university "is for slow learners"."
